The psychology of reasoning can be summed up as follows: 1. Strong curiosity: People who like to reason are usually curious about the world, eager to explore the unknown and discover new knowledge and truths. They liked to discover new patterns and possibilities through thinking and reasoning. 2. Likes challenges: Mystery novels often require readers to solve mysteries through logic and reasoning. This challenge can stimulate the reader's interest and excitement. For people who liked challenges, they liked to solve problems and break through their limits through reasoning. 3. Sharp thinking: Mystery novels usually require readers to have sharp thinking and analytical skills. People who liked to reason usually had excellent thinking and analytical skills, and they could quickly find clues and infer the truth. 4. Enjoying mystery: Mystery novels often create a mysterious atmosphere that makes readers feel the fear of the unknown and the joy of guessing. People who liked to reason often liked to challenge their own guessing and reasoning skills in search of this sense of mystery and excitement. In short, people who like reasoning usually have strong curiosity, like challenges, sharp thinking, and enjoy mystery. They want to explore the world, solve problems, and seek fun through thinking and reasoning.
